A circular coil 17.1 cm in diameter and containing 11 loops lies flat on the gound. The Earth's magnetic field at this location has magnitude 5.5E-5 T and points into the Earth at an angle of 66.0 degrees below the horizontal line and aimed due north. Determine the torque if a 7.48 A clockwise current passes through the coil.

given that

magnitude of magnetic field B = 5.5 x 10⁻⁵T

diameter of coil = d = 17.1cm

=0.171 m

radius of the coil r = d/2

= 0.0855 m

area of the loop A = πr²

= ( 3.14 ) ( 0.0855 m)²

=0.0229 m²

(a) The angle between the normal to the coil and the field is 34.0°, so the torque is

q = 90 - 66 = 24°

t = N I A B sin q

= (11) (7.48 A) (0.0229 m²) (5.50 x 10⁻⁵T) sin 24.0°

= 4.215 x 10⁻⁵ N. m
